There were two issues in this code, firstly the code could stack duplicates
in the variable, secondly, calling "if data" caused the datastore to compute
len(data) which is comparitively expensive. Checking "if data is not None"
is much much faster/cheaper.
The issue was clear from "bitbake -p -P" output where the time in register()
showed large amounts of time in the __len__ function of the datastore.

multiconfig target
When multiconfig is used bitbake might try to run events that don't
exist for specific mc target. In cooker.py we pass
`self.databuilder.mcdata[mc]` data that contains names of events'
handlers per mc target, but fire_class_handlers uses global _handlers
variable that is created during parsing of all the targets.
This leads to a problem where bitbake runs event handler that don't
exist for a target or even overrides them - if multiple targets use
event handler with the same name but different code then only one
version will be executed for all targets.
See [YOCTO #13071] for detailed bug information.
Add mc target name as a prefix to event handler name so there won't be
two different handlers with the same name. Add internal __BBHANDLERS_MC
variable to have the handlers lists per machine.

There were various problems in the server startup loggin:
a) stdout/stderr were not being flushed before forking which could potentially
duplicate output
b) there were separate buffers for stdout/stderr leading to confusing logs
where the entries could be reordered. This was particularly confusing
due to the separator the logs use to idendify new messages
c) an fd wasn't being closed during server startup meaning if the
server failed to start, the closed fd wasn't detected as it was held
open by the other reference
d) If the pipe was detected as being closed, the code incorrectly retried
server startup
e) The event code would remap stdout/stderr without flushing them, leading
to lose log messages

The intended usage is for recording current system statistics from
/proc in buildstats.bbclass during a build and for improving the
BB_DISKMON_DIRS implementation.
All other existing hooks are less suitable because they trigger at
unpredictable rates: too often can be handled by doing rate-limiting
in the event handler, but not often enough (for example, when there is
only one long-running task) cannot because the handler does not get
called at all.
The implementation of the new heartbeat event hooks into the cooker
process event queue. The process already wakes up every 0.1s, which is
often enough for the intentionally coarse 1s delay between
heartbeats. That value was chosen to keep the overhead low while still
being frequent enough for the intended usage.
If necessary, BB_HEARTBEAT_EVENT can be set to a float specifying
the delay in seconds between these heartbeat events.

When parsing, we should reset the event handlers we registered when
done. If we don't do this, parse order may change the build, depending
on what the parse handlers do to the metadata.
This issue showed up as a basehash change:
ERROR: Bitbake's cached basehash does not match the one we just generated (
/media/build1/poky/meta/recipes-core/meta/nativesdk-buildtools-perl-dummy.bb.do_unpack)!
This is due to the eventhandler in nativesdk.bbclass being run, despite
this .bb file not inheriting nativesdk.bbclass. The parse order was
different between the signature generation and the main multithreaded
parse.
Diffsigs showed:
bitbake-diffsigs 1.0-r2.do_unpack.sigbasedata.*
basehash changed from 887d1c25962156cae859c1542e69a8d7 to cb84fcfafe15fc92fb7ab8c6d97014ca
Variable PN value changed from 'nativesdk-buildtools-perl-dummy' to '${@bb.parse.BBHandler.vars_from_file(d.getVar('FILE', False),d)[0] or 'defaultpkgname'}'
with PN being set by the event handler.

If subprocess raises a CalledProcessError() error, e.g. from a call
like subprocess.check_call("false"), bitbake would try and pass the
object over IPC and fail, leading to an unusual error:
('__init__() takes at least 3 arguments (1 given)', <class 'subprocess.CalledProcessError'>, ())%
To avoid this, we turn the value into a string which prevents the
issues the IPC has trying to deal with the object (for the same reason
we deal with tracebacks here too).

If you start and suspend a bitbake execution so the bitbake lock is held,
then try and run "bitbake -w '' X", you will see bitbake return an error exit
code but print no message about what happened at all.
The reason is that the -w option creates a "UI" which swallows the messages. The
code which handles this exit failure mode thinks a UI has printed the messages
and therefore doesn't do so.
This adds in an extra parameter to the UI registration code so that we
can figure out whether its a primary UI or not and base decisions on whether
to display information on that instead. This fixes the error shown above and
some bizarre failures on the Yocto Project Autobuilder.

With python you should not assign a list as the default value of a
function parameter - because a list is mutable, the result will be that
the first time a value is passed it will actually modify the default.

Events can call each other recursively, e.g. an event handler can call
bb.note which in turn generates another event. If these loop, it
can lead to multiple deletions of 'd' from __builtins__ which
can fail since __builtins__ is global scope.
Add handling to only remove 'd' when we added it and it wasn't already
present.
